Transaction 7854400aa3df97dfafbccf379ad687d8b19c3dbdbbf0dc63cfd58ef27e155872

2 Input
1 Outputs
  • 7854400aa3df97dfafbccf379ad687d8b19c3dbdbbf0dc63cfd58ef27e155872:0
  • value  11973480
    address  3BMEX2hzKUJ5ExMPSzXu3cAXW7B2SgprGa